What is your credo in life and why?

A credo is a statement of what you believe and, in alignment with your beliefs, how you strive to live your life . A credo expands upon your soul mission or life purpose. While your soul mission is a statement of who you are and why you are here, a credo is a statement of howyou will live your soul mission.

What is a family credo?

The credo of The Addams Family is “ Sic Gorgiamus Allos Subjectatos Nunc” or “We Gladly Feast on Those Who Would Subdue Us .” The credo is carved on the tombstone of Mother and Father Addams in the cemetery beside The Addams Family Mansion. Morticia Addams tells Uncle Fester these are “not just pretty words.”

What is your personal creed?

A personal creed is more than an affirmation. ... ‘Creed' comes from the Latin word ‘credo' which means “I believe”. So a personal creed is a statement of belief about who you are. A personal creed is a blueprint for how you live your life.

What is a management credo?

A manager's credo is a statement of the overarching goals and vision as well as the leadership style of a particular manager or business owner . The manager's credo is important, because it sets the tone for leadership within the organization.
